Fix running marc_to_solr tests in isolation

This fixes a problem I introduced in #2667 -- apologies!  Running a single
spec within marc_to_solr would fail locally with an Uninitialized Constant
error, while running the whole suite would pass.  This commit fixes this
issue by loading those classes earlier in the process (i.e. not waiting
for RSpec's when_first_matching_example_defined hook to load them).

While I was checking each of these tests to confirm that they load
all dependencies correctly, I also switched them to use the spec_helper
instead of rails_helper if they don't need all the Rails classes.
It makes running an individual test take well under a second, rather
than the 6-8 seconds that are typical when using the rails_helper.
